.ant-switch {
  background-color: var(--mi-gradient-bg, #1d1e23);
  background-image: linear-gradient(315deg, var(--mi-gradient-s, #000) 0%, var(--mi-gradient-e, #434343) 74%);
  border: 1px solid var(--mi-border, #505050);
  outline: none;
  box-shadow: none;
  height: 1.5rem;
}
.ant-switch:focus,
.ant-switch:hover {
  box-shadow: none;
}
.ant-switch-checked {
  background-color: var(--mi-theme, #f0c26f);
  background-image: linear-gradient(127deg, var(--mi-gradient-theme-s, #d2b27d) 0%, var(--mi-gradient-theme-m, #f4d5a9) 52%, var(--mi-gradient-theme-e, #d1a466) 100%);
  color: var(--mi-switch-checkbox, #000);
}
.ant-switch-checked:focus {
  border: 1px solid var(--mi-border, #505050);
}
.ant-switch-checked .ant-switch-inner {
  color: var(--mi-switch-checkbox, #000);
}
